VII. Guarantee (valid only on presentation of an invoice or copy)

1. Wick guarantees the function of the product acc. Ö-Norm for a period of 2 years after delivery. For plastic profiles we give a 10-year guarantee for outdoor durability and resistance to distortion and stratches. We further extend to the client the 5-year guarantee against discoloration ("blushing") of the insulating glass offered to us by the manufacturer. Exception is made here in respect of: insulating elements with mounting bars; rattling in constructional elements with mounting bars will not be accepted as a valid complaint. We offer no free replacements for cracked glazing not reported to us in writing within 14 days of acceptance. The guarantee claims regarding the coating finish of wood-frame windows expires if the surface is damaged by mechanical effects/influences during mounting. Nor is there any grounds for complaint if this also happens to compromise the resistance or stability of the surface. Wood is a natural material; as such, because of its varying density or absorptive capacity, the finishing surface-treatment of the wood will usually produce non-uniform coloration, even in one and the same element. Such non-uniform colorations cannot be accepted as a valid complaint for the simple reason that they cannot be expected not to occur in natural materials. Nor indeed will the occasional deformation (e.g., knots, lumps, burls, etc.) or a certain roughness of the surface be accepted as valid grounds for complaint. Knots are accepted on the hidden surfaces of the Wick-Stabilholz material (door rabbet or outer profile). To all intents and purposes the visible surface is free of any aesthetoc defeci. "Needle eyes" of a diameter not exceeding 8 mm and the occasional touched-up resin gall are acceptable and will not be taken into consideration as grounds for complaint. Tests, samples and leaflets will be accepted as no more than approximating indicators of quality, dimension and colour; minor gradations of colour between the sample or illustration and the actual material or between different batches of the same material shall not be taken into consideration as grounds for complaint, this because of the varying absorptive capacity; the same likewise applies for sunshade and awning elements.

2. The heights of the exterior and interior blinds may change according to the contraction and expansion of the leader frame. Coloured polyester cords and lead frames are not UV-resistant; discoloration is therefore possible. Uneven winding on the reel may also cause blinds with lifter bands to skew and tangle their strips. Only white and grey plastic blind coatings are resistant to UV radiation.
